Norwich's Cave-Brown wants SPL move

Scotland U20 defender Andrew Cave-Brown is eyeing a loan move away from Norwich City.

"In August, I'll be 19 and I'm hoping to push on this season," said Cave-Brown, who played in every game of the Scotland Under-19 side's run to the finals of the European Championships last season.

"Last year was going really well until I got injured for four or five months which set me back quite a way. But I'm looking for this season to be a bit of a springboard and, if I can't get involved at Norwich, maybe I can get a loan deal somewhere.

"I was speaking to Robert Snodgrass the other day and he was asking me if I would come to Scotland on loan and, although I'd have to ask my gaffer, it is something I would seriously consider.

"I'd like to get out and play some league football and the SPL definitely appeals.

"The reserve league down south isn't that good because the set-up has changed and we now don't get to play against any of the Premiership teams. If I could go and test myself in the SPL, it would be really good."
